Hello Cate! Welcome to the boards.....you are in the right place! The program (especially the nutrition plan) can be confusing at first....but ask questions, use us as resources, and before you know it everything will be second nature. Trust me on that! I had a ton of questions starting out. Everyone here is so friendly and helpful....and have great knowledge about the programs.

My advice to you would be to sign up for an online calorie-counting/food journal tool. I use Livestrong's daily plate (dailyplate.com). It REALLY helped me get the proper carb/protein/fat ratios down, which is so important during the different phases.

Also, don't worry about not being able to keep up with Tony on the DVDs....do what you can and each week you'll see improvement....which is really motivating!
